Background / Function

CBP a protein acetyltransferase that can transcriptionally activate histones. Acetylates the NCOA3 coactivator. Binds specifically to phosphorylated CREB1 and enhances its transcriptional activity toward cAMP-responsive genes. Methylation of the KIX domain by CARM1 blocks association with CREB, blocking CREB signaling, and activating the apoptotic response. Found in a complex containing NCOA2, NCOA3, IKKA, IKKB, and IKBKG. Probably part of a complex with HIF1A and EP300. Interacts with the C-terminal region of CITED4. The TAZ-type 1 domain interacts with HIF1A. Interacts with MAF, SRCAP, CARM1, ELF3, MLLT7/FOXO4, N4BP2, NCOA1, NCOA3, NCOA6, PCAF, PELP1, PML, SMAD1, SMAD2, SMAD3, SPIB and TRERF1. Interacts with HTLV-1 Tax, p30II, and HIV-1 Tat.
